Hale's Best Jumbo Cantaloupe Seeds

Hale's Best Jumbo is one of the most reliable heirloom cantaloupe varieties, valued for its exceptional sweetness, deep orange flesh, and large, aromatic fruits. Known for thriving in warm climates and producing consistently large melons, this variety is a top choice for home gardens and small farms.

Specifications

  • Common Name: Hale’s Best Jumbo Cantaloupe

  • Botanical Name: Cucumis melo

  • Seed Type: Heirloom, Non-GMO

  • Plant Type: Annual melon

  • Hardiness Zones: 3–10 (warm-season annual)

  • Sun Requirement: Full Sun

  • Soil Requirement: Warm, fertile, well-drained soil

  • Watering: Moderate and consistent

  • Germination Time: 7–14 days

  • Days to Maturity: 80–90 days

  • Fruit Size: Large, netted melons

  • Planting Depth: 1/2 inch

  • Spacing: 24–36 inches

  • Perennial: No (annual crop)

  • GMO Status: Non-GMO

  • Best Planting Season: Late spring after frost

  • Temperature for Germination: 22–30°C

  • Growth Habit: Spreading vines

Planting Guide

  • Start seeds outdoors after frost once the soil warms.

  • Plant in mounds or raised beds for improved drainage.

  • Water consistently until fruits begin to ripen.

  • Harvest when melons slip easily from the vine and release a sweet aroma.
